step-by-step manual how to S-OFF your HTC 10:
1. First step is to unlock bootloader:
a) If bootloader unlock is turned off on your phone, you need to turn it on first:
- Boot to Android OS and perform initial setup if necessary
- Go to Menu -> Developer settings and tick "Enable OEM unlock"
Run XTC 2 Tool and open "Bootloader unlock" tab, follow instructions to unlock your bootloader.
2. install twrp recovery twrp-3.0.2-5-pme
Reboot to download mode, open "HTC 10" tab and install twrp recovery, you can get it here:
https://dl.twrp.me/pme/twrp-3.0.2-5-pme.img https://drive.google.com/file/d/0B_2...ew?usp=sharing
3. Reboot to Bootloader, and press "Reboot to recovery". You should now see TWRP recovery menu.
Android version 6.0
4. In "HTC 10" tab press "Do S-OFF button".
5. Wait for the process to finish. Done.
